Career path

Career Role Description
Cognitive Health Specialist (Aging in Place) Develops and implements personalized cognitive health plans for older adults, focusing on maintaining independence at home. High demand due to growing aging population.
Geriatric Care Manager (Cognitive Focus) Manages the care of older adults with cognitive impairments, coordinating services and support to facilitate aging in place. Requires strong communication and care coordination skills.
Occupational Therapist (Cognitive Rehabilitation) Assists older adults in improving their cognitive function and daily living skills through therapeutic interventions. Focuses on adapting the environment for successful aging in place.
Memory Care Specialist (Assisted Living/Home Care) Provides specialized care and support for individuals with memory loss, promoting cognitive stimulation and engagement within their home environment. Growing opportunities in home-based care.
